-PR-
締切済み

テキストファイルの読み込み

  • 暇なときにでも
  • 質問No.91415
  • 閲覧数141
  • ありがとう数3
  • 気になる数0
  • 回答数1
  • コメント数0

お礼率 16% (1/6)

テキストファイルに書いてある漢字ってどんな風に読めばいいんですか?
例えば、
田中 2
鈴木 3
田中 5
  ・
  ・ 
ってかいてあるのを
田中 2 5
みたいにしたいんですけど。
もしそれができないなら漢字を無視して読む方法を教えてください。
通報する
  • 回答数1
  • 気になる
    質問をブックマークします。
    マイページでまとめて確認できます。

回答 (全1件)

  • 回答No.1
レベル13

ベストアンサー率 37% (570/1525)

文字列として読み込めば良いと思うんだけど…。
田中 5→田中 2 5
“2”は漢字部分の文字数と考えて良いですか?
文字数数えるなら読み込んでから1バイトずつチェックすればオッケー。
漢字コードによってチェック法が微妙に違うので詳細の補足を希望。

・漢字コードは何ですか?
・Cですか?C++ですか?
・OSはなんですか?
・使用可能なライブラリは何ですか?

「Cで標準入出力」とか「C++でSTL」とか「WindowsのC++でMFC」とか…。
処理系によっては「漢字(っていうかマルチバイト文字列)の文字数カウント」を標準でサポートしてるものもあるし。

例えばUNICODEを使っているならlstrlenで文字数(バイト数でなく)のカウントが可能なCの処理系が存在します(Windows VisualC++など)。
他の処理系ではwstrlenが利用可能なことも。


このQ&Aで解決しましたか?
AIエージェント「あい」

こんにちは。AIエージェントの「あい」です。
あなたの悩みに、OKWAVE 3,500万件のQ&Aを分析して最適な回答をご提案します。

関連するQ&A
-PR-
-PR-
こんな書き方もあるよ!この情報は知ってる?あなたの知識を教えて!
このQ&Aにはまだコメントがありません。
あなたの思ったこと、知っていることをここにコメントしてみましょう。

その他の関連するQ&A、テーマをキーワードで探す

キーワードでQ&A、テーマを検索する
-PR-
-PR-
-PR-

特集


専門家があなたの悩みに回答!

-PR-

ピックアップ

-PR-
ページ先頭へ